President Federation Cup: Giant killers, Ahudiyannem, Lobi Stars, others to know play-off opponents next week

Grassroots football club, Ahudiyannem, which overcame Abia Warriors Football Club, and Enyimba Football Club to win the Abia State President Federation Cup, alongside other states’ champions and runners-up, will know their play-off opponents on Wednesday next week, the Nigeria Football Federation (NFF) has said.

Ahudiyannem defeated four-time champions, Enyimba of Aba on Sunday via a penalty shootout to win this year’s Abia State championship.

They, alongside the Peoples Elephant, as well as, the 72 other teams from across the country, will be in the bowl when the draw is held in Abuja, on March 5.

The draws for the women’s version of the competition will also be held on the same day to kickstart the run into the final of the championship.

Other teams in the bowl are cup holders, El-Kanemi Warriors of Maiduguri, former winners, Lobi Stars of Makurdi, Bendel Insurance of Benin City, Enugu Rangers, Shooting Stars, Heartland FC, Akwa United, and Kano Pillars.

According to the NFF, after the national play-off, which will involve a number of newcomer teams, teams will emerge for the round of 64 draw on March 19.

The remaining teams in the President Federation Cup are state champions and second-placed teams.  They include Heartland of Owerri, which defeated OISA FC to win the Imo FA Cup, Niger State champions, Atlantic FC, which beat Harmony FC in the state’s final, and Kwara United, conquerors of ABS in the Kwara State final.
